Skip to content

webmaxru/awesome-microsoft-agent-framework

Folders and files

NameName
Last commit message
Last commit date

Latest commit

Β 

History

179 Commits
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 
Β 

Repository files navigation

Awesome Microsoft Agent Framework Awesome

Microsoft Agent Framework

Open-source development kit for building AI agents and multi-agent workflows for .NET and Python.

Contents

Getting Started

Installation

Quick Start Resources

Official Documentation

Video Resources

Blog Posts & Articles

Community Blogs

Official Microsoft Blogs

Tutorials

Examples & Samples

Python Samples

.NET Samples

Community Examples

  • PrivyDoc - Local document intelligence tool powered by Foundry Local for secure, on-device document analysis.
  • AICalcX - Real-time AI project cost estimation combining live Azure pricing, human resources, and autonomous agents for accurate enterprise TCO.

Tools & Frameworks

Development Tools

  • Agent Framework Toolkit - An opinionated C# toolkit that simplifies development with Microsoft Agent Framework, providing convenient factories and options for creating agents with multiple AI providers.
  • DevUI - Interactive developer UI for agent development, testing, and debugging workflows.
  • VS Code AI Toolkit - Streamlined experience for building with Microsoft Agent Framework.
  • AF Labs - Experimental packages for cutting-edge features including benchmarking and reinforcement learning.
  • Agent Skills Repository - Official repository of ready-made skills, MCP servers, custom agents, and reusable agent components.

Integration Options

  • Agent Framework MS - Project demonstrating how to extend the agent-framework by creating a custom chat client for Google's Gemini large language models.
  • Model Context Protocol (MCP) - Connect to external tools and data servers.
  • Agent as MCP Server - Example of exposing an agent as an MCP server using Microsoft Agent Framework with STDIO transport.
  • Agent-to-Agent (A2A) - Cross-runtime agent collaboration.
  • Nylas CLI - MCP server giving agents email, calendar, and contacts access to Outlook, Exchange, Microsoft 365, plus Gmail, Yahoo, iCloud, and IMAP through one auth flow. 16 tools, install with nylas mcp install.

Related Technologies

Microsoft AI Ecosystem

Standards & Protocols

Community

Contributing

Contributions welcome! Read the contribution guidelines first.

Footnotes

This project may contain trademarks or logos for projects, products, or services. Authorized use of Microsoft trademarks or logos is subject to and must follow Microsoft's Trademark & Brand Guidelines. Use of Microsoft trademarks or logos in modified versions of this project must not cause confusion or imply Microsoft sponsorship. Any use of third-party trademarks or logos are subject to those third-party's policies.

About

😎 Awesome list of Microsoft Agent Framework resources

Topics

Resources

License

Contributing

Stars

Watchers

Forks

Releases

No releases published

Packages

 
 
 

Contributors